在互联网流量竞争日益激烈的今天,网站加载速度与搜索引擎排名已成为衡量用户体验的核心指标。压缩技术作为连接技术与策略的桥梁,既能减少资源传输耗时,又能通过结构化优化提升内容可读性,成为实现速度与SEO协同增长的关键路径。从代码层到视觉层,从服务器配置到协议革新,压缩技术的多维应用正在重构网站性能优化的逻辑框架。
代码层级的精简优化
网页代码的冗余是拖慢加载速度的首要因素。通过删除未使用的HTML注释、合并重复的CSS样式表、压缩JavaScript脚本体积,可使代码体积减少30%-50%。例如,采用自动化工具对CSS进行Tree Shaking操作,能够精准识别并删除未被调用的样式规则,结合混淆技术缩短变量命名,使文件体积压缩效率提升40%以上。
在代码压缩技术选择上,Gzip与Brotli算法的组合应用展现出独特优势。测试数据显示,Brotli对文本类资源的压缩率比Gzip提高20%-26%,特别在移动端场景下,其字典预加载机制能使首屏资源加载时间缩短18%。但需注意,高压缩级别带来的CPU消耗需通过服务器硬件性能平衡,建议对静态资源启用Brotli,动态内容保持Gzip压缩。
视觉资源的智能处理
图像文件通常占据网页流量的60%以上,优化策略直接影响用户体验。采用WebP格式替代传统JPEG,在保证画质的前提下可将体积压缩至原文件的30%-50%。某电商平台测试数据显示,将商品主图转换为WebP后,移动端页面加载完成时间平均减少1.2秒,跳出率下降15%。但需注意为不支持WebP的浏览器保留JPEG回退方案,可通过深度优化需结合语义分析与机器视觉技术。在为图片添加ALT标签时,采用自然语言处理模型自动生成包含核心关键词的描述,既提升SEO效果又保证可访问性。某内容平台实践表明,通过AI生成的ALT文本使图片搜索流量提升37%,同时配合CLIP模型进行图像特征提取,能实现视觉内容与文本描述的语义对齐,增强搜索引擎的理解深度。
传输协议的效率革新
HTTP/2协议的普及为压缩技术带来新的施展空间。其头部压缩算法HPACK通过静态字典与哈夫曼编码,将请求头大小压缩至原始值的50%以下。在电商大促场景中,启用HTTP/2的网站较HTTP/1.1版本减少TCP连接数达80%,首包到达时间缩短300ms以上。但需注意避免不必要的cookie信息,保持请求头的简洁性。
服务器推送(Server Push)技术的合理运用,可提前压缩并传输关键子资源。通过分析用户访问路径,将高频调用的CSS框架、品牌图标等资源预压缩后主动推送,能使关键渲染路径缩短40%-60%。但需配合资源优先级标记,防止推送非必要资源造成带宽浪费,推荐使用优先级树算法动态调整推送策略。
动态内容的增量压缩
对于实时更新的动态页面,传统全量压缩模式已无法满足需求。采用差分压缩技术(Delta Encoding),仅传输变更部分的数据块,可使API响应体积减少70%-90%。某新闻网站实践显示,在文章列表页应用增量压缩后,服务器带宽成本下降45%,同时配合客户端缓存策略,实现内容更新与资源节约的平衡。
流式压缩技术的突破为动态内容处理开辟新路径。通过将HTML文档按DOM节点切分为独立压缩块,配合浏览器渐进渲染机制,能使首屏渲染时间提前300-500ms。但需注意保持DOM结构的稳定性,避免频繁的节点变动导致压缩字典失效,建议采用虚拟DOM技术维持结构一致性。
插件下载说明
未提供下载提取码的插件,都是站长辛苦开发,需收取费用!想免费获取辛苦开发插件的请绕道!
织梦二次开发QQ群
本站客服QQ号:3149518909(点击左边QQ号交流),群号(383578617) 如果您有任何织梦问题,请把问题发到群里,阁主将为您写解决教程!
转载请注明: 织梦模板 » 如何通过压缩技术实现页面速度与SEO双赢